Brain damage, Clinical neuropsychology, Cognition, Neuropsychology. … WebAs a neuropsychologist, Tim Shallice considers the general question of what can be learned about the operation of the normal cognitive system--including perception, memory, and language--from the study of the cognitive difficulties arising from neurological damage and disease.
